October 30-31 (Friday-Saturday)
The Plan: Visit two villages.
The Prayer Requests: This is where it gets tricky, because no one is really sure whether these two villages are part of the Lesing-Gelimi language or the neighboring Avau language. So please pray for accurate data collection, especially as we’re collecting word lists, one of the main tools we use to decide which language a particular village is part of. Also pray that people will give us accurate information.
